第一方法,代码如下:
#include <string.h>
#include <stdio.h>
main()
{
int i=0,len;
char a[30],b[10];
gets(a);
gets(b);
len=strlen(a);
for(i=0;i<strlen(b);i++)
a[len+i]=b[i];
a[len+strlen(b)]='\0';
puts(a);
}
第二种方法,代码如下:
#include <string.h>
#include <stdio.h>
main()
{
int i=0,j=0,len1,len2;
char a[30],b[10];
gets(a);
gets(b);
len1=strlen(a);
len2=strlen(b);
for(i=len1;i<(len1+len2);i++,j++)
a[i]=b[j];
a[len1+strlen(b)]='\0';
puts(a);
}
运行结果如下:
my
teacher
my teacher
请按任意键继续. . .